The Role

Marcellin College, a leading Catholic boy's school, presents an opportunity for an experienced Secondary English and Religion Teacher to join our team on a full time fixed-term basis for the remainder of the 2024 academic year.

We are seeking a passionate and committed teacher with the essential ability to teach Year 7 - 10 English and Religion.

Key Success Factors

Our students are at the heart of all we do, and this is reflected in our purpose:​

​Strive For The Highest.​ 

You will be someone who is able to model excellent teaching practices while building the capabilities of our learners through evidence-based approaches to teaching and learning. 

The ability to develop inclusive and supportive learning environments, foster positive relationships and communicate with staff, students, and parents in a timely and respectful manner is essential to the role. 

To be successful in this role you will bring relevant qualifications and contemporary teaching experience in your specialist teaching areas as well as: 

  • A willingness to uphold the vision and values of Marcellin College
  • Role model and inspire a passion for English in all students
  • Engender a love for reading, writing , speaking and listening in all students
  • An understanding of contemporary teaching and learning pedagogies
  • A commitment to working collaboratively as a part of a team 
  • Strong interpersonal, communication and problem-solving skills 
  • An ability to use ICT to facilitate and enrich student learning and engagement 
  • A commitment to pastoral care and meeting the social and emotional wellbeing needs of students 
  • Current VIT Registration
